## ChipSync Reader Restart

If the StrideLine timing-chip reader at the Fennwick Marathon drops heartbeats, restart the `chipsyncd` service on the finish-line box. Before you do, double-check the `.env` in `/opt/chipsync` — the reader won't re-register without its upload credential. Add the following line to the bottom of that file:

env line for yahaf-kageg: VAULT_KEY5=978f5

Subject: Pulsegrid sidecar cut-over complete

Team,

The cut-over of the Pulsegrid metrics-aggregation sidecar finished last night on the Fernwick cluster. All app pods now ship metrics through the sidecar instead of the legacy push agent, and dashboards have been repointed. We saw a brief gap of about four minutes during the rollout, within the agreed window. No alerts fired afterward. For reference at the sync, the sidecar now runs with the following configuration values.

deployment values, hafop-fahag:
wenael:
  pin: 9737
  metrics_host: metrics.wenael.lumicsys.internal
  tenant: holwyn
  seal: seal_b99b9847

**Management Meeting Minutes — Tillhaven Contract Renewal**

Present: J. Marrow, S. Okonde, P. Levasseur.

We walked through the Tillhaven Logistics renewal. Short version: their new rates are up 9%, but service has genuinely improved, so we're leaning toward a two-year extension with a volume rebate clause. Branch managers should keep routing freight through Tillhaven as normal — no changes to daily ops yet. Legal reviews the draft next week; final call at month-end. The thinking behind our position is noted below.

management briefing: Silmirek Group is in early talks to buy Oliysix Group for about $124.4 million. The Briath launch date is December 14, and nothing goes to the press before then. Legal wants the Sildorax Logistics term sheet withdrawn before May 4.

Alert: BloomMissRate-High on the Larkstone key-value tier. The bloom filter fronting the Larkstone store is reporting a false-positive rate above 4%, well past the 1% design target, causing unnecessary disk reads and elevated p99 latency. This typically follows a bulk key import without a corresponding filter rebuild — please verify whether release 14.2's migration step completed. Hold further rollout stages until confirmed. For rebuild scheduling questions, contact the storage reliability group here.

billing contact of bawep-tajeg = tamath.silion.fraok@olvarqsoft.local